Understanding the Fantasy Football Phenomenon
Before we dive into the intricacies of DraftKings and FanDuel, let’s take a moment to grasp the essence of fantasy football. At its core, fantasy football is a virtual platform that enables fans to create their own teams composed of real players from professional football leagues. These teams then compete based on the actual performance of these players in real-life matches. The outcome of these virtual matchups directly correlates with the real-world statistics generated by the players.
DraftKings: Where Innovation Meets Engagement
DraftKings, a pioneer in daily fantasy sports, has revolutionized the way fans engage with football. Here’s a closer look at what sets it apart:
- Contest Variety: DraftKings boasts an impressive array of contest types, catering to both newcomers and seasoned players. From the traditional “Salary Cap” format to innovative “Pick’em” contests, there’s something for everyone.
- Flexible Lineup Creation: One of DraftKings’ defining features is its flexible lineup creation. With the freedom to choose from various player positions and build a team within a salary cap, strategic decision-making takes center stage.
- Payout Structure: The potential for substantial payouts is a major draw on DraftKings. The platform offers various payout structures, from winner-takes-all to larger payouts for top performers.
- Bonuses and Promotions: DraftKings consistently offers enticing bonuses and promotions, enhancing the excitement and value for players. These can include deposit matches, free entry tickets, and more.
FanDuel: Immersive Gameplay with Simplicity

- User-Friendly Interface: FanDuel is renowned for its intuitive and user-friendly interface, making it an ideal choice for beginners. The platform’s straightforward design allows for seamless navigation.
- Position Flexibility: While FanDuel maintains the essence of traditional fantasy football with position requirements, it offers slight variations that provide more flexibility in creating lineups.
- Single-Game Contests: FanDuel introduced single-game contests, enabling players to focus on a specific match and build lineups from players within that game. This dynamic approach enhances engagement.
- Friends Mode: FanDuel takes social interaction to the next level with its “Friends Mode,” allowing players to compete in private contests against friends and colleagues, fostering camaraderie.
